Reno County commissioners to break three way township voting tie Tuesday

HUTCHINSON, Kan. — Reno County commissioners will decide the township clerk for Grove Township at 8:45 a.m. Tuesday, as there was a three-way tie in the election for the post.

"They each got one vote," said Deputy Elections Clerk Jenna Fager. "I couldn't even tell you for sure if they are interested. It's a three-way tie between Jace McKinney, Chris Hanson and Eric Geesling. The board of canvassers decided to draw names out of a hat, so they will just draw the winner."

Those were all write in votes, so the names were provided to Hutch Post spelled as they were by the people writing them in. If the winner was written in by somebody else and does not wish to serve, there is another procedure.

"In Kansas, it's either you get the position, if you decline it, then it's a vacant position," Fager said. "We reach out to the remaining members on the township board, see if they know anybody who is interested and then we have them do a letter of recommendation and then we try and do a letter of interest from the person that they are going to appoint. Then we put all of that documentation into the board of commissioners and then the board of commissioners makes the appointment."

Grove Township is south of Sylvia and north of Turon.
